This post compares Wildomar, California to Madera,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.
Dimension | Wildomar (city) | Madera (city) |
---|---|---|
Population | 35,492 | 64,058 |
Income (median) | $45,004 | $34,672 |
Home Value (median) | $308,100 | $180,400 |
White | 69% | 72% |
Black | 4% | 3% |
Asian | 4% | 1% |
With Kids | 42% | 54% |
Age (median) | 34 | 28 |
Rentals | 30% | 54% |
